FEATURES ● The 188FFF is a Fuse and Fault Finder which comprises of two    parts : The Receiver and the Transmitter.● The Transmitter, draws a current from the mains supply circuit to   which it is connected to. The Signal● Current from the Tx is at about 10kHz. The Transmitter is powered   by the mains and requires no batteries.● The 10kHz signal current generated by the Transmitter is then   searched(sniffed) by the Receiver to detect the Fuse, Circuit   Breaker or the faulty circuit.● The Receiver is a tuned circuit which has it's center frequency tuned    to about 10kHz. The sensor is located in the tip of the Receiver.● The amplitude of the received signal is shown on a bar-graph type    Leds.● The more Leds ON, the stronger the signal.● The Receiver uses one 9V battery.     SPECIFICATIONS Receiver     Tuner circuit mid frequency 10kHz Bar graph leds 9 Battery indicator led 1 On button 1 Off button 1 Buzzer 1 Auto-off(Min) approx 1 ...
